SPLM Condemns Assassination Attempt On Darfur Member
15 July 2010 - (Khartoum) – The SPLM has condemned the assassination attempt on one of its most prominent members in Northern Darfur state, Doctor Adam Musa Abdul-Gafar.
The SPLM deputy secretary general for the Northern Sector, Yassir Saed Arman, addressed the press in Khartoum on Wednesday.
[Yassir Arman]: “There was an attempt to assassinate one of our leaders in Northern Darfur. Doctor Adam Musa Abdul-Gafar was the SPLM candidate for the governorship of Northern Darfur. He was attacked on Tuesday at 3:30 PM very close to the army headquarters. He was attacked by two men who took his car which is an SPLM car and the authorities did not do enough trying to assist him and protect him. He is in a critical condition in El-Fashir hospital. We are calling upon the authorities to conduct an urgent investigation on who tried to assassinate Doctor Adam Abul-Kafar. He has been giving assistance to the displaced people as a doctor through out the last years of the war in Darfur.”
Arman also condemned the closure of an SPLM office in Amashkorieb locality in eastern Sudan by authorities there. Early this week, the commissioner of Amashkorieb ordered the closure of the SPLM office in the area.
